cmake_minimum_required(VERSION 3.14 FATAL_ERROR) project(CPMJSONExample) # ---- Dependencies ---- include(../../cmake/CPM.cmake) CPMAddPackage("gh:nlohmann/json@3.10.5") # ---- Executable ---- add_executable(CPMJSONExample main.cpp) target_compile_features(CPMJSONExample PRIVATE cxx_std_17) target_link_libraries(CPMJSONExample nlohmann_json::nlohmann_json)